    I've captured some profiles of my TriAxis (V2, non phat modded) and Mark V. I've always loved the combination of TriAxis LD1 Red + Mark V + 4x12 Trad. Rectifier, because of its punchness and aggressiveness. So my main goal was to capture that into the kemper.


    As I've read and noticed myself, some amps can be a bit tricky to capture. Luckly, after spending some time reading the foruns and manuals I was able to reach my goals.


    Here's how I got there:
    My intention was to capture DA profiles, so I can use them in the future with my PowerHead and a conventional cabinet and if I want a ready to record preset, I can just add IRs to taste.
    I started capturing them using a Behringer Ultra-G Gi100, but the results was not even close to the fill I was looking for. The low end was loose, without control and no puchness whatsoever. When I was almost givin' up, the slave out miraculously showed up and voilà! all the feel, richness and punchness of the my tone could be captured!
    Another thing that really helped me to get my tone into my lunchbox was lowering drastically the power amp master.
    I also have used a scarlett 2i4 in between the Mark V slave out and the Kemper.

    For some reason I was not able to profile the RHY Yellow TriAxis mode. Every time, when kemper finished profiling, the output volume was monstruously higher and cliping. I tried adjusting the volume levels in several different ways without success. IF you guys know how to fix this, please advise me so I can profile that mode and complete the list =D
